Jonathan passed from us around 11PM on 9/10/08 due to a motor accident with an ATV. There are no words to express this loss to his family, friends, and, yes, even the world. He was the finest of young men whose years of contribution were just beginning.

Wake/Viewing Service, Saturday 9/13/08 from 5-8 PM. You are invited to participate with us at a wake/viewing service. You may share humorous stories, anecdotes or express your thoughts if you so choose. People will typically not stay the whole time.

Funeral Celebration Service, Sunday 9/14/08 at 1PM. This will be a celebration of JB's life and will last approximately one hour. ALL are welcome to attend. Following the celebration service there will be no graveside activity except for immediate family members and pall bearers.

Location. Hansen Mortuary, 6500 E. Bell, just west of Scottsdale Road on the north side of Bell. Call Hansen at (480) 607-1999 if you need further travel direction.
